K935193 is an FDA 510(k) clearance for the CONSENSUS HIP SYSTEM- POROUS COATED TITIANIUM FEMORAL STEM. Classified as Prosthesis, Hip, Semi-constrained, Metal/ceramic/polymer, Cemented Or Non-porous, Uncemented (product code LZO), Class II - Special Controls.
Submitted by U.S. Medical Products, Inc. (Austin, US). The FDA issued a Cleared decision on August 18, 1994 after a review of 296 days - an extended review cycle.
This device falls under the Orthopedic FDA review panel, regulated under 21 CFR 888.3353 - the FDA orthopedic device regulatory framework. The Traditional 510(k) pathway establishes clearance through substantial equivalence to a legally marketed predicate device, without requiring clinical trial data.
